Daffodils in Pots
 
All my daffodils are in pots. I normally throw them away after they
have flowered as I find that they are all blind if I try to use them
again. Is there any way, feeding etc, that I can keep them and make
sure they flower again next year?

Daffodils in Pots
 
I grow some daffs and quite a few Tulips in pots; I leave them in the
pot all year, but I find the secret is when they come into bud, feed
them.
A high potash feed is best - something like tomato feed with an NKP
of 15:15:30 is good. Apply at half strength weekly for 4 weeks or
until the leaves begin to decay.
